i’m going to guess you mean ej 255 cuz the 22 wasn’t used much and there was no 225. it depends on a number of things. if one has avcs or avls and the other doesn’t, it won’t work. if one is DOHC and the other is SOHC, it won’t work - but i think all 255s should be DOHC. this is just straight swapping the engine in without changing anything out. at the end of the day the short block will be the same. the heads might be different. the sensors can and likely are different. i’d swap the intake onto the donor engine and probably sensors. maybe heads and while you’re at it replace the gaskets.

best thing to do is get them side by side and look. ideally the long block is all the same, and its just a couple sensors that can easily be swapped. they use different connections and shit so if wires from the intake don't connect to the sensor on the block it needs to be swapped. if sensors exist where they don't on one block to the other, then it's probably an issue. realistically tho imo worst case scenario is swapping heads and sensors which isn't crazy difficult if you have the tools and can follow the directions properly
